two.2.4) Description of the procurement
This is a two year contract to review and improve the Projects section of the NRW Permissions Process. This will include a full audit of existing Projects and sorting those projects into categories, which will form the basis of the new categories within the application form. The successful contract holder will also contribute towards new template agreements that will sit behind the new application form categories. By the end of the process improvements, the contract holder will be able to join the existing Permissions Projects into a network of community groups, support new projects to complete their application form, educate them on UK Woodland Assurance Standard (UKWAS) and work with UKWAS to define the UKWAS requirements for Permissions Projects. The work will be a collaboration between the contract holder, the All Wales Permissions Team, the Land Management Teams and the projects themselves
